    Job Purpose: 

    Rainbow Centre envisions a world where persons with disabilities are empowered, included and thriving in inclusive communities.

    The Good Life Services aims to improve the quality of life of persons with disabilities through the delivery of person and family centred services that support and empower these individuals, their family members and the communities around them so that they can achieve their highest level of independence and lead thriving lives.

    The Social Work Associate supports the social worker in providing psychosocial support to the students and their families. The Social Work Associate will also bring to each case a basic understanding of the biopsychosocial concerns of families and the influences of family, community and cultural differences, enhancing the case management by the interdisciplinary team. The postholder may work across a variety of settings at Rainbow Centre (early intervention, schools, out-of-school hours care and community outreach services etc).

    Key tasks and responsibilities:

    Casework

    Individual and Family 

    • Identify the client’s and family’s needs and ensure that they receive appropriate services. 
    • Conduct basic psychosocial and risk assessment for cases by taking into account the integration of a range of information independently
    • Collaborate with clients and other key service stakeholders (teachers, therapists, service leaders, other agencies etc.) in developing and implementing an effective intervention plan.
    • Conduct home visits and accompany clients for appointments (i.e medical consultations, court hearing etc) independently and provide assessment of the home situations or organisations to Social Worker. 
    • Produce brief social reports and documentations (include case notes) for the social worker for continuation of follow up. 

    Group Work

    • Support social workers in conducting therapeutic and outreach programmes

    Community Work

    • Support social workers in implementation of community-specific programmes

    Service Administration & Management

    • Data Management: Maintain and monitor client records related to service utilization in accordance to organizational and professional requirements. 
    • Resource Management: Maintain inventories of equipment, materials and supplies.
    • Health & Safety: Ensure that the health and safety policy is adhered to and all equipment are properly and safely stored and maintained for safe use.

    Continuing Professional Development

    • Remain up to date and compliant with all relevant legislation, organizational procedures, policies in order to uphold standards of best practice

    Job Holder Requirements

    • Diploma holders. Preferably in Social Work/Community Service/Human Services
    • Experience working in a disability/social work setting will be an advantage

    Rainbow Centre is a social service organisation that aims to empower persons with disabilities to thrive in inclusive communities. Registered as a charity in 1992, Rainbow Centre is an Institution of a Public Character.
